Transaction 784edaa1aab90c3b1c15f692a5d6e4a28c7ee201979f1ef0777c543fd4ab4a47
1 Input
1 Output
-
784edaa1aab90c3b1c15f692a5d6e4a28c7ee201979f1ef0777c543fd4ab4a47:0
- value
- 640871
- script pubkey
- OP_0 OP_PUSHBYTES_20 8e028c700247dfd56e858722a5693a3d5f875aa7
- address
- bc1q3cpgcuqzgl0a2m59su3226f6840cwk48evx7zt